Hi Noodleman,

My host moved my entire website, the LIVE V 4.4.2, which includes the testing upgrade V6.0.11 under a subfolder to a newer server. It is called a different name.

My mistake regarding password reset, it was a very old email address I should have used, now sorted. However, Cubecart 4.4.2 does not seem to like PHP 5.5, several errors messages on front end:

Deprecated: mysql_connect(): The mysql extension is deprecated and will be removed in the future: use mysqli or PDO instead in /home/xxxx/public_html/classes/db/db.php on line 45

Deprecated: preg_replace(): The /e modifier is deprecated, use preg_replace_callback instead in /home/xxxx/public_html/includes/sef_urls.inc.php on line 208
 

and back end:

Deprecated: mysql_connect(): The mysql extension is deprecated and will be removed in the future: use mysqli or PDO instead in /home/xxxxi/public_html/classes/db/db.php on line 45

Strict Standards: Redefining already defined constructor for class admin_session in /home/xxxx/public_html/classes/session/cc_admin_session.php on line 42

It is going to be a nightmare. I can see they are currently trying to fix it all. If V4.4.2 cannot cope with PHP 5.5, I will have to separate the LIVE and the testing upgrade on two different servers. Am I right ?

Indeed, the original question was regarding CC6 login but issues arose with the LIVE 4.4.2 as the two are linked being on the same server.

Update: my host has managed to resolve it all expect for one line which I am querying with them but hopefully one of you will know the answer too. I still get the following message on all back end pages of V4.4.2 as well as on printed invoices:

Strict Standards: Redefining already defined constructor for class admin_session in /home/xxxx/public_html/classes/session/cc_admin_session.php on line 42

Technically there is no support for the old Cubecart any longer, I know, but if someone has the knowledge to my 2 questions I would be very grateful:

1. Is that message critical and a worry to be addressed ?

2. How can I remove it so that it does not print on all invoices ?

I still need to run the V4 while the upgrade V6 gets completed, hopefuly before Xmas now ....
